BEACH BALL

“It really started when Steve Gepp’s brother, Vinny, who was working for me at the time, approached me about backing in a team in the late 1960s. He said he could get his brother, who was coaching St. Rose at the time, to coach the team, and he could get Bob Verga. And I said ‘Bob Verga? Really? Well of course I’ll back the team.’ That first year we had guys like Jackie Nies and Walt Mischler and we traveled around playing pickup games against these other teams, and then we decided we would make it more formal. But I never could have imagined it becoming what it did.’’
JERRY LYNCH

I remember sitting behind the north basket with my father, as people watched from the Belmar boardwalk to the left and the windows of the Jerry Lynch’s Hotel to the right. I was struck by how young Mike O’Koren, a senior-to-be at Hudson Catholic, looked compared to the players on Art Stock’s Royal Manor, and how crowded Pete and Elda’s was afterwards.

How one end of the court was higher than the other at Jimmy Byrne’s Sea Girt Inn, or the scene along Springwood Ave. in Asbury Park’s West Side in the early 1970s before a Friday night game at Big Bill’s. As he comes across the front of the rim ,third ball in his left hand.’’ They’ll wax poetically about the 1975 Campbell Supply team, Campbell’s Kids as they were known, with the all- high school team becoming the league darlings. Of course, three of those players, Hudson Catholic teammates Jim Spanarkel and O’Koren, along with Perth Amboy’s Chad Kinch, went on to play in the NBA, with players like CBA’s Bob Roma rounding out a team that came within a whisker of knocking off Royal Manor in the playoffs. They’ll tell you they were at the Headliner in 1978, where the games moved that summer, the night Ward, Neptune’s Jerome “Flip’’ Williams and a bunch of nobodies pulled off the league’s greatest upset ever back in 1978, beating a Phoenix Business Systems team that was the top seven players Rutgers’ 1976 Final Four team, along with several other pros including Charlie Criss, and were coached by Ron Rothstein, currently a Miami Heat assistant. It would end up being their only loss of the summer.
